On having an ideal starting eleven, Mourinho said: “The players already know who will play. I’m not the type to hide things, and they know, and maybe you’ll get your information within two hours, but I won’t say it.”
He added: “I don’t have an ideal starting lineup, and if I did, I wouldn’t want it. I want to keep the door of competition open, and there are many matches, and there will be matches every three days. Then the players go on holiday for three weeks, and when they return you don’t know how ready they are.”
The coach continued: “We know how we want to build our defence, press and intensify it. We know how to play against teams with different systems, and we’re building tactical awareness, and if we’re talking about top-class players like Trent, Dumfries, Cucurella and Carreras, it’s impossible for one of them to play 50 minutes and another 10 minutes. That’s not possible, because we have very high quality.”
Asked about Real Madrid’s need for a new midfielder, he said: “I don’t think we’re suffering from a shortage. Rodri would have been a great signing, but we have Tchouaméni, Bernardo and Arda, and over time he’ll be able to play in these positions. And we don’t have a problem.”
On the possibility of combining Vinícius, Mbappé and Bellingham, Mourinho said: “They are amazing players, and they want to play with amazing players. Big players feel frustrated when they play with players who aren’t at the same level.”
He added: “The tactical fit may be more difficult. Ancelotti found the ideal lineup with the Brazilian national team for Vinícius, Deschamps for Kylian, and Tuchel for Jude, but it’s difficult to find the ideal Mourinho lineup for all three, yet they have to do it because they believe in their ability to perform well. They are top-class players, and their positions don’t clash. We’ll have a great season with them.”
